Center for Addictions – Cox Health: Comprehensive Recovery Services
Located at 1423 North Jefferson Street in Springfield, Missouri, the Center for Addictions at Cox Health provides critical services for individuals struggling with substance use disorders. Recognizing that addiction is a complex, chronic disease, this facility offers a holistic and patient-centered approach to recovery. The goal is not merely sobriety, but equipping patients with the necessary tools, insight, and support to build a sustainable, healthy life free from chemical dependence. The center emphasizes individualized treatment plans, ensuring that care addresses the specific needs, circumstances, and co-occurring mental health issues of each person.
Integrated Treatment Philosophy
The program at Cox Health’s Center for Addictions is rooted in evidence-based practices, combining medical intervention with therapeutic and behavioral support. This integrated model ensures that patients receive comprehensive care for both the physical and psychological aspects of addiction. Services often begin with a thorough assessment to determine the appropriate level of care, which may range from intensive outpatient services to medically managed withdrawal support, depending on the severity of the dependence and the patient’s immediate safety requirements.
Core Program Components
Treatment at the center incorporates several key modalities designed for long-term success. These components work together to foster self-discovery, accountability, and the development of coping mechanisms:
- Individual Therapy: One-on-one sessions with licensed therapists to explore underlying issues, trauma, and thought patterns contributing to substance abuse.
- Group Counseling: Peer support and facilitated groups focused on relapse prevention, skill-building, and processing experiences in a supportive environment.
- Family Support: Programs designed to heal relationships and educate family members on how to support their loved one’s recovery journey effectively.
- Medication-Assisted Treatment (MAT): Where clinically appropriate, the use of FDA-approved medications combined with counseling and behavioral therapies.
The dedicated team of professionals—including addiction specialists, counselors, nurses, and psychiatrists—collaborates closely to monitor progress and adjust treatment as patients move through the stages of recovery. The Center for Addictions is committed to providing a compassionate, non-judgmental environment that empowers individuals to reclaim their well-being.
